Abstract
⸠Lower electrical resistance experimental setups allow lower energy losses. ⸠Adsorbent packing configuration has direct influence on the heating efficiency. ⸠Heating efficiency of 52% was obtained employing an average electric power of 293 W. ⸠Scale-up considerations show that the heating efficiency can be increased to 83%.
